At the Kosovo Specialist Chambers (KSC) in The Hague, on Tuesday, after the hearing against the former leaders of the Kosovo Liberation Army (KLA) began, it went into recess because former President Hashim Thaçi was not present.

As a result, Luka Misetic - his lawyer - said that he was informed by the secretary that Thaci will not come and that he does not know anything else, reports "Oath for Justice".

After that, presiding judge Charles Smith III said he was told he was unwell and needed to see a doctor, but that he was not aware that he would not be attending.


"The only communication was that he was not feeling well and needed to see a doctor," he said.

After that, Misetic was asked to communicate with Thaci to understand whether he would join or give permission for the session to continue without his presence.

Otherwise, in the courtroom, Rexhep Selimi appeared with a blue collar, which bore state motifs in honor of the 17th anniversary of Kosovo's independence, while Jakup Kransniqi and Kadri Veseli wore red collars. /Telegraph/
